What Are Precision Laser Services?

Precision laser services refer to the use of highly focused laser beams to perform detailed, accurate work on a variety of materials. These services are widely utilized across industries such as manufacturing, medical, automotive, aerospace, electronics, and even the arts. Unlike traditional mechanical tools, lasers provide unparalleled accuracy, minimal material waste, and the ability to work on delicate or complex materials with exceptional control.

In the DFW area, businesses offering precision laser services leverage state-of-the-art laser equipment to deliver solutions tailored to specific client needs. From intricate component fabrication to precise surface treatments, these services are critical in meeting modern production and design demands.

Advanced Applications of Precision Laser Services in DFW

1. Manufacturing and Fabrication

One of the most prominent uses of precision laser services in the DFW area is in manufacturing and fabrication. Lasers are extensively employed for cutting, engraving, welding, and marking materials such as metals, plastics, wood, and composites. This precision allows manufacturers to create parts with tight tolerances and complex geometries that would be impossible or prohibitively expensive using traditional methods.

Laser cutting offers several advantages over mechanical cutting, including cleaner edges, reduced heat distortion, and faster processing speeds. For industries like aerospace or automotive manufacturing in DFW, precision laser cutting is essential for producing lightweight, high-strength components with intricate designs.

2. Medical Device Manufacturing

The DFW area is home to a growing medical technology sector, and precision laser services play a vital role here as well. Medical devices often require extremely precise fabrication to meet rigorous regulatory standards and ensure patient safety. Lasers enable manufacturers to produce micro-scale components, such as stents, implants, and surgical tools, with incredible accuracy and consistency.

Moreover, laser micromachining is used to create intricate patterns on medical device surfaces to enhance their functionality, such as improving the integration of implants with biological tissue or optimizing drug delivery devices.

3. Electronics and Semiconductor Industry

Precision laser services are indispensable in the electronics sector, which is thriving in the DFW area. Lasers are used to pattern and structure semiconductor wafers, drill microvias in printed circuit boards (PCBs), and cut or trim components with micron-level accuracy. These processes are crucial for developing smaller, faster, and more efficient electronic devices.

With the increasing demand for wearable tech, smart devices, and high-performance computing in DFW’s tech hubs, precision laser services ensure that electronic manufacturers can meet the stringent design specifications required in this competitive market.

4. Aerospace and Defense

The aerospace and defense sectors rely heavily on precision laser technology to produce components that must withstand extreme conditions while maintaining tight tolerances. In the DFW area, companies use precision laser services for tasks such as laser welding of critical parts, surface texturing to reduce drag, and precision cutting of lightweight alloys.

Given the critical nature of aerospace components, laser technology offers repeatable, high-quality results that enhance both performance and safety. Additionally, laser marking helps with traceability and compliance in this highly regulated industry.

Benefits of Choosing Precision Laser Services in DFW

Superior Accuracy and Consistency

One of the key benefits of precision laser services is the exceptional accuracy they offer. Laser beams can be controlled down to microns, allowing for intricate designs and tight tolerances that mechanical tools simply cannot achieve. This accuracy translates into higher-quality finished products with fewer defects and less rework.

Non-Contact Processing

Laser technology is a non-contact process, meaning it does not physically touch the material being worked on. This reduces the risk of material distortion, contamination, or damage, especially important for delicate or heat-sensitive materials. For businesses in DFW working with advanced composites or thin metals, this is a significant advantage.

Versatility Across Materials

Precision laser services can be applied to an extensive range of materials, including metals (steel, aluminum, titanium), plastics, glass, ceramics, and even biological tissues. This versatility allows businesses in DFW to use a single technology platform to serve multiple industries and project types, increasing operational efficiency.

Increased Speed and Productivity

Compared to traditional fabrication methods, laser processes are often much faster, allowing companies to meet tight deadlines and scale production quickly. This speed, combined with automation capabilities, helps DFW manufacturers stay competitive in both domestic and international markets.

Reduced Waste and Environmental Impact

Because lasers cut or engrave with pinpoint precision, there is minimal material waste. This precision also means less need for secondary finishing processes like grinding or polishing, reducing energy consumption and chemical usage. For environmentally conscious companies in the DFW area, precision laser services offer a sustainable alternative to older manufacturing techniques.
